Deluxe Junk to close

After more than 3 decades, Deluxe Junk is closing it’s doors. Reportedly, a dispute with the store’s landlord over their lease led to a grassroots campaign to save Deluxe Junk. However, an agreement was reached last week and store owner David Marzullo has decided to retire. The store will close within 60 days, and building owner, Doric Lodge No. 92 will take back ownership of the space. Deluxe Junk’s Facebook page confirms:
